Fudgy White Chocolate Brownies

Indulge in these rich and decadent fudgy white chocolate brownies, perfect for any sweet craving. This recipe yields a pan of deliciously moist and chewy treats with a crackly top.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ings 12 squares
Calories 350 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ients

  • 1 cup unsalted butter Crucial for richness and moisture.
  • 12 oz high-quality white chocolate finely chopped: The star of the show. Use bars, not chips, for better melting and flavor.
  • 1 ½ cups granulated sugar For sweetness and that classic crackly top.
  • 3 large eggs Binds everything together and contributes to the fudgy texture.
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ract Enhances all the sweet flavors.
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our Gives structure without making them cakey.
  • ½ teaspoon salt Balances sweetness and brings out the chocolate flavor.

Instructions
 

Preparation

  •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a 9x13-inch baking pan with parchment paper, leaving an overhang on the sides, and lightly grease the parchment.
  • In a microwave-safe bowl, melt butter and chopped white chocolate in 30-second intervals until smooth, or use a double boiler; let cool slightly.

Mixing

  • Whisk sugar and the cooled white chocolate mixture in a large bowl, then beat in eggs one at a time, followed by vanilla extract until the mixture is thick and glossy.
  • In a separate bowl, whisk flour and salt, then gradually add to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ined without overmixing.

Baking & Cooling

  • Pour the batter into the prepared pan and spread evenly, then bake for 25-30 minutes until edges are golden and a toothpick comes out with moist crumbs.
  • Allow the brownies to cool completely in the pan on a wire rack before lifting out with parchment paper and cutting into squares for fudginess and clean cuts.

Notes

For the best fudgy texture, make sure not to overbake the brownies. They should still look a little gooey in the center when removed from the oven. Cooling completely is crucial for a clean cut and ideal texture.
